Pragmatic Play is a top-tier developer of iGaming games that has quickly established itself as a key player in the industry. Founded in 2015, the Malta-based company has been recognized for its innovative casino games, software integration capabilities, and robust compliance record. The brand’s portfolio includes video slots, table games, and live casino. Its most popular slot title is Wolf Gold, which offers classic slot gameplay spiced up with blazing wilds and respins for big wins.

The return-to-player settings in Pragmatic Play games are high, with RTPs in the range of 96% and 97%.
Pragmatic Play’s games are compatible with a variety of devices and operating systems. The games feature HTML5 technology, which means they are responsive and will look and function the same across desktops, mobile phones, and tablets. The platform also supports multiple languages and currencies. The software also offers a number of different tournament options for both live dealer tables and slot machines.
